US President Elect Obama Hits Ground Running
US President Elect Barack Obama on Wednesday moved swiftly to capitalise on the momentum from his historic victory by announcing a string of senior appointments aimed at reassuring the markets and ensuring a confident transition to the presidency in January. Senior campaign officials said Obama, who was on Wednesday showered with effusive congratulations from leaders around the world, will also appoint at least two Republicans to senior cabinet positions. He wants an “administration which is young and diverse,” said one person close to Obama.

Courage Marine Acquires MV Tonga
Courage Marine has, through its indirect unit, Sea Pioneer Marine, inked a Memorandum of Agreement with Tolan Shipping to purchase a secondhand vessel, MV Tonga, for US$3.75m.

Mencast Signs JV MOU with Becker And Amersfoort
Mencast Holdings, a sterngear equipment manufacturer and services provider, has inked a MOU with Becker Marine Systems and Machinefabriek Amersfoort BV to set up a new JV company in Singapore, in which it aims to establish a manufacturing plant to produce heavy rudder assemblies and high-end sterngear equipment for marine and offshore industries in the Asia Pacific region. The proposed issued share capital of the JV company is $0.5m with Mencast holding 51% of it.

CNA Wins $24m Master System Integrator Contract
CNA Group, an award winning enabler of intelligent buildings and facilities, has secured its first Connected Real Estate contract in South East Asia by winning the state-of-the-art patient-centric Khoo Teck Puat Hospital contract, valued at $24m. The project is expected to contribute positively to the company’s 4Q08 results.

CapitaLand Subsidiary Makes RMB62.3m Divestment
CapitaLand has, through its indirect unit, CapitaLand Commercial (Barbados), sold 50% of its stake in Beijing Red Diamond Science & Technology Development to CITIC Trust for cash Rmb62.3m. CapitaLand’s remaining interest in Beijing Red Diamond will be reduced to 50%.

MediaRing Subsidiary Acquires Delteq
MediaRing, a one-stop premier Internet Protocol communications provider of Voice, Data and Infrastructure services in the Asia Pacific, has inked a sale and purchase agreement to acquire Delteq, an IT group, for cash $500k through its unit, Cavu Corp. Delteq’s existing business will be synergistic to MediaRing’s IT infrastructure business thereby enhancing MediaRing’s overall market position in this business sector.

SGX To Launch Extended Settlement Contracts
SGX will be launching Extended Settlement (ES) contracts on 23 Jan 09 in a bid to expand the current suite of equity products available to investors. Previously known as Single Stock Derivatives, the new product will allow investors to buy into an underlying stock listed on SGX at the transacted price on the day of the trade, for settlement at a specified future date. Investors will have to put up an initial margin to trade ES contracts, which will be marked to market.

Ascott REIT Acquires Another Serviced Residence In Hanoi
Ascott Residence Trust (Ascott REIT) has acquired 70% interest in Somerset West Lake, a 90-unit serviced residence in Hanoi, Vietnam, for US$15.4m from The Ascott Group. The acquisition is yield accretive for the company at a property yield of 10.2% for FY09.

Omega Navagation Clinches New 3-Year Charter Deal
Omega Navagation Enterprises, a provider of global marine transporatation services focusing on product tanker, has inked a charter deal with ST Shipping, for its vessels Omega Lady Sarah and Omega Lady Miriam, for 3 years starting from 3Q09 or 4Q09. The rates agreed on, which are higher than those under current employment, will consist of a base rate of $25,500 per day plus a 50/50 profit sharing element in which Omega and ST Shipping will share equally on a quarterly basis in the vessels’ actual trading results above the base rate.
